Filling out a Virginia car title involves several key steps. Start by accurately entering the vehicle information such as the VIN, make, model, and year. Next, fill in the buyer's details and ensure both parties sign the title. This process must align with VA VSA 66 requirements to avoid any complications later on.

When selling a car, you need to fill out the title by providing the buyer's information in the correct fields. Make sure to sign the title in the seller's section, which signifies the transfer of ownership. It’s also wise to keep a copy for your records. To transfer a car title in Virginia, you need to obtain the signed title from the seller, who must complete the section that specifies the transfer. After that, fill out an Application for Title and Registration. You can submit these documents along with the required fees to your local DMV office. If you've lost your car title in Virginia, you can replace it by applying for a duplicate title. Start by completing the application form and provide details about the vehicle, including the VIN. It's important to submit this application to the Virginia DMV along with any required fees, ensuring compliance with VA VSA 66 regulations.
